NATIONAL AERONAUTICS AND SPACE ADMINISTRATION
[Notice (14-070)]
NASA Advisory Council; Human Exploration and Operations Committee; Meeting
AGENCY:
National Aeronautics and Space Administration.
ACTION:
Notice of meeting.
SUMMARY:
In accordance with the Federal Advisory Committee Act, 92, as amended, the National Aeronautics and Space Administration (NASA) announces a meeting of the Human Exploration and Operations Committee of the NASA Advisory Council (NAC). This Committee reports to the NAC.
DATES:
Monday, July 28, 2014, 9:30 a.m. to 5:00 p.m.; and Tuesday, July 29, 2014, 9:00 a.m. to 11:30 a.m., Local Time.
ADDRESSES:
NASA Langley Research Center, 5 Langley Boulevard, Building 2101, Room 305, Hampton, VA 23681.

The agenda for the meeting includes the following topics:
-Joint Session with NAC Science Committee
-Status of Space Launch System
-Status of Human Exploration Operations
-Status of Commercial Crew
-Status of International Space Station
Attendees will be requested to sign a register and to comply with NASA Langley Research Center security requirements, including the presentation of a valid picture ID before receiving access to NASA Langley Research Center. Foreign nationals attending this meeting will be required to provide a copy of their passport and visa in addition to providing the following information no less than 10 working days prior to the meeting: Full name; gender; date/place of birth; citizenship; visa/green card information (number, type, expiration date); passport information (number, country, telephone); employer/affiliation information (name of institution, address, country, telephone); title/position of attendee.
